Embarking on Cross-Border Finance: A Guide to Payment Service Providers
Conducting financial transactions throughout international borders can involve a suite of challenges. From varying financial systems to currency fluctuations, businesses and individuals alike require specialized solutions for seamless cross-border payments. This is where payment service providers (PSPs) come into play. Providing a range of services like international money transfers, foreign exchange conversion, and secure online processing systems, PSPs streamline the process of sending and receiving money across borders.
- Understanding your needs:
Before choosing a PSP, carefully consider your specific requirements. What types of transactions will you be conducting? What currencies are your business operations? Do you require prompt payments? Answering these questions will help refine your search.
- {Comparing providers: Research and compare different PSPs based on factors such as fees, transaction speed, supported currencies, customer assistance, and security measures. Look for reviews and testimonials from other users to gain insights into their experiences.
- {Security First: Ensure the PSP you choose implements robust security protocols to protect your financial data. Look for features like encryption, fraud detection systems, and compliance with industry standards.
Choosing the right PSP can significantly ease your cross-border financial operations. By understanding your needs and conducting thorough research, you can find a partner that addresses your requirements and helps you traverse the complexities of international finance.
Navigating International Business Banking: From Account Opening to SWIFT Transfers
Conducting international business requires seamless financial operations. A crucial aspect of this involves opening a dedicated international business banking account and understanding the intricacies of currency transactions. Fortunately, modern banking solutions offer a user-friendly approach to navigating these complexities.
The system of opening an international business bank account typically involves submitting thorough documentation, including proof of identity, and complying to regulatory requirements. Once the account is opened, businesses can leverage a range of financial instruments, such as letters of credit, trade finance facilities, and SWIFT transfers, to facilitate international payments.
SWIFT transfers, which stand for Society for Worldwide Interbank Financial Telecommunication, are the dominant method for secure and reliable cross-border payments. Utilizing a global network, SWIFT allows banks to exchange financial instructions electronically, ensuring prompt and accurate delivery of funds. When initiating a SWIFT transfer, businesses must submit the recipient's bank details, including their SWIFT code, account number, and beneficiary name, to guarantee successful transaction processing.
